    My dad used to own a sports shop. The Fureys and davey Arthur came in one day looking to hire 4 sets of golf clubs. Me dad didn't know them from adam but thought they looked a bit iffy so he told them he didn't rent out clubs. They went and bought 4 sets of clubs and bags and shoes from him for nearly 3 grand. Paid in cash on the spot.
